Lactation Education Resources has been accepted by International Board of Lactation Consultant Examiners® (IBLCE®) as a CERP provider for the listed Continuing Education Recognition Points (CERPs) programme. Determination of CERPs eligibility or CERPs Provider status does not imply IBLCE®’s endorsement or assessment of education quality. Long-term Providership #CLT 109-31.

Lactation Education Resources is accredited as a provider of nursing continuing professional development by the American Nurses Credentialing Center’s Commission on Accreditation. Providership #P0519.

The CDR accepts hours without prior CDR approval and recognizes approval by the ANCC. When recording hours on the CDR Activity Log, indicate the provider as "Lactation Education Recources (ANCC)"

Requirements to receive Contact Hours/Criteria for successful completion includes viewing each lesson slide in its entirety and completion of quiz or post-test.
